Flight Simulators
Building Pilot Skills From Your Desk
Flight simulators won't replace actual flight training — you can't feel G-forces, real turbulence, or the stress of a live ATC radio call from your desk. But they will build instrument scanning habits, navigation skills, airport and airspace familiarity, systems management, and emergency procedure knowledge that transfers directly to real cockpits.
Four simulators cover the range: X-Plane (most accurate flight physics, FAA-certifiable), Microsoft Flight Simulator 2024 (photorealistic world, most accessible), Prepar3D (built by Lockheed Martin for training), and FlightGear (completely free and open source).
Simulator Comparison
| Simulator | Cost | Platform | Best For | Key Strength |
|---|---|---|---|---|
| X-Plane | ~$60 | Windows, Mac, Linux | Serious flight training. FAA-certifiable with approved hardware — you can log actual training hours. | Blade element theory flight model calculates forces on every surface every frame. Used by real flight schools for instrument training. Most accurate physics. |
| MSFS 2024 | ~$70 (or Game Pass ~$10/mo) | Windows, Xbox | Visual navigation, airport familiarization, accessibility. | Photorealistic global scenery from satellite imagery. Real-time weather and traffic. Lowest barrier to entry. Available through Xbox Game Pass. |
| Prepar3D | ~$60 (academic) | Windows | Airline/military procedures, systems management, emergency training. | Built by Lockheed Martin for training, not entertainment. Scenario editor for emergencies and system failures. Mature add-on ecosystem. |
| FlightGear | Free | Windows, Mac, Linux | Understanding how simulators work. Learning, tinkering, programming. | Completely free and open source. Source code visible — see the flight model equations. Academic-friendly. Zero barrier to entry. |
Hardware Progression
| Level | Equipment | Cost |
|---|---|---|
| Just starting | Keyboard + mouse | $0 |
| Getting serious | Logitech Extreme 3D Pro joystick | ~$35 |
| Committed | Yoke + throttle quadrant + rudder pedals | ~$200-400 |
| FAA-certifiable (X-Plane only) | Approved BATD system | $1,000+ |
Getting the Most Out of Simulators
What simulators teach well: Instrument scanning, VOR/ILS navigation, approach procedures, radio communication basics, airport and airspace familiarity, systems management, and emergency procedure flow.
What simulators cannot replace: G-forces and turbulence, real depth perception on approach, live ATC radio communication, the physiological stress of real flight, and crosswind landing feel.
Recommendations by goal:
- Future airline pilot: Start with MSFS for accessibility, then move to X-Plane for accurate procedures and physics. X-Plane with a basic yoke setup builds real instrument scan habits.
- Future military pilot: Prepar3D with its scenario editor for emergency training, or DCS World for tactical aviation. The habits you build in emergency procedures transfer directly.
- Interested in aviation but not sure: FlightGear (free) or MSFS via Game Pass (~$10/month). Zero cost to discover if you love flying.
- Future aerospace engineer: FlightGear's open-source code lets you see exactly how flight models calculate forces — useful for understanding flight dynamics equations from your coursework.
Civil Air Patrol cadets: Time in flight simulators complements CAP's free flight training program. Practice procedures, navigation, and instrument scanning in the sim before your real flights. Students who prepare this way consistently perform better in the aircraft and use their limited real flight hours more efficiently.
